What 10K Gold Means for Earring Wear
10K gold contains 41.7% pure gold and is the hardest of the fine gold karats. For earrings, this hardness is practical: posts and fittings in 10K handle the daily insertion and removal earrings experience without deforming. 10K vs. 14K Gold Earrings: Choosing Between Them
10K is harder and more resistant to wear at the post and setting level; 14K has a warmer, more saturated color and higher gold content. For earrings worn daily, 10K's hardness is a practical advantage. For earrings where color richness is the priority, 14K delivers a richer gold tone.
